R&S ESR Specifications

General IconGeneral
Input Impedance50 Ω
Maximum Input Level+30 dBm
Resolution Bandwidth1 Hz to 10 MHz
Detector TypesSample, Peak, RMS, Average, Quasi-Peak, CISPR-Average
Analysis Bandwidth/Real-time Bandwidth40 MHz
Third-order Intercept (TOI)+20 dBm
Input VSWR< 1.5
